Classical 23 September, 2009

Denon Classics Set to Release Andre Rieu's 'LIVE IN DRESDEN: WEDDING AT THE OPERA'

NEW YORK (Top40 Charts/ SLG) - Denon Classics, the U.S.'s No 1 independent Classical label is announcing this week that they are set to release on CD and DVD, "LIVE IN DRESDEN: WEDDING AT THE OPERA," an all new musical production from the No 1 selling Classical artist for 2008. Recorded at Dresden's beautiful Sempra Opera House, Rieu's wedding concert is a celebration filled with music and dance and showcases the sopranos Mirusia Louwerse and Carmen Monarch along with the Platinum Tenors and 40 pairs of dancers - the famous Vienna Debutantes. Under the inspirational direction of Andre Rieu, all are accompanied by his stalwart Johann Strauss Orchestra. Rieu has long enjoyed his status as the Top Pledge Drive artist for PBS stations nationwide and this year should be no exception as "LIVE IN DRESDEN" is scheduled to anchor PBS' pledge drive efforts beginning November 27th. Denon Classics will release Andre Rieu's "LIVE IN DRESDEN: WEDDING AT THE OPERA" online and in stores on CD and DVD on November 3rd.

Andre Rieu has always dominated the charts consistently debuting at or near the top with each consecutive Denon Classics release and is currently celebrating his 30-year anniversary on stage. With the Top 5 chart debut of "Andre Rieu's Greatest Hits" this past March he continued an unbroken string of Top 5 chart debuts (which also included the No 1 chart debuts of "Live at Radio City" and "The Flying Dutchman" and the No 4 debut of "Live in Vienna"). A platinum selling artist in the US and Canada, Rieu's worldwide appeal is as strong as ever having recently landed at the top of Billboard Magazine's Top Classical Artist chart for 2008.

The Savoy Label Group (SLG) features not only the historic Savoy Jazz label but also the Denon, Denon Classics, SLG and 429 Records labels. Savoy Label Group is the North American unit of Columbia Music Entertainment (formerly Nippon Columbia), the oldest music company in Japan. SLG is lead by Steve Vining and CME is headed by Chairman Strauss Zelnick, founder of Zelnick Media which owns interests in and manages an array of media companies.
